English Bond Brickwork Pattern - Web to break the continuity of vertical joints, quoin closer is used in the beginning and end of a wall after first header. Web english bond and flemish bond are the two most common brick masonry patterns used in wall. A quoin close is a brick cut lengthwise into two halves and used at corners in brick walls. English bond consists of alternate course of headers and stretches. Web english bond is preferred pattern for viaducts, bridges, embankment walls as well as other civil engineering architectures.
